Operating the

MD Deck Using

a Keyboard

This chapter explains simple ways to
name a track or MD using an optional
keyboard; as well as how to operate
the MD deck directly through the

keyboard.

Setting the Keyboard

You can use any IBM-compatible keyboard with a PS/2
interface. You can select a keyboard with either an
English or Japanese keyboard layout. When you use a
keyboard with a different layout, you need to assign
characters to the keys. For details, see "Assigning
Characters to Keyboard Keys" on page 48.

KEYBOARD

MENU/NO AMS YES

Connecting a keyboard to the MD deck

Connect the keyboard connector to the KEYBOARD
jack on the front panel of the deck.

You can connect or disconnect the keyboard at any time
regardless of whefher fhe deck is turned on or off.

Selecting keyboard type

The first time you connect a keyboard, you need to select

the keyboard type.

1

While the deck is stopped, press MENU/NO twice.

"Setup Menu" appears in the display.

2

Turn AMS (or press

repeatedly) until

"Keyboard ?" appears, then press AMS or YES.

3

Turn AMS (or press ^◄/►►1 repeatedly) until

"Type" appears, then press AMS or YES.

4

Turn AMS (or press

repeatedly) to select

the setting, then press AMS or YES.

To use the keyboard with

Select

English keyboard layout

US (factory setting*)

Japanese keyboard layout

JP

* You can fl/.so recall the factory setting by pressing CLEAR.

Press MENU/NO.
